Common-sized Balance Sheet
A balance sheet where each line item is expressed as a percentage of total assets, facilitating comparison across companies and time periods.
Trend Balance Sheet
A financial statement that shows the changing balances of each account over a series of periods, helping in analyzing trends over time.
Comparative Balance Sheet
A financial statement that presents the assets, liabilities, and equity of a company at different points in time for comparison.
Vertical Analysis
An approach to analyzing financial statements where every item listed under the key account categories of assets, liabilities, and equity is shown as a percentage of the total figure for that category.
